Dad says he likes the people there but I'm not so sure. They won't sell you fish if they don't think you can take care of them. Dad has witnessed the guy telling people "its not for sale" a couple times. It's one of those stores that you have to return to time and time again and talk fish with them before they will start selling you the good fish. I'm sure they do this because they care about their fish and don't want their fish going to every newb with a tank and a heater. But this can be a big turn off for people who know fish and are just visiting for the first time.
They have a great selection of fish products though. The prices though can be a bit on the moderate to steep side on somethings. But it's a great one stop shop for everything you need. Also the giant koi are entertaining to look at as well as that other mammoth size fish.

I've been a loyal customer to Michael ever since he owned king's discuss. is it really closing? its only been open for i believe 3-4 years..
I go to AW mostly for equipment's. I do agree that variety of fish is not as good but with that said, it all depends on the customers taste.. if a customer is a hardcore african cichlids keeper/breeder, this is not your place, if your in to south/central american cichlids, it's an OK place... I asked Michael to order me some plecos that is hard to find but cannot deliver. I talked to him before about the variety of stock, I nicely told him to stock more varieties of fish, from common to moderate to hard to find fishes. but i think most of his Stock is coming from the wholesale from Oregon, i asked him if he is getting some fish from Seagress but he said he's not. reason is expensive shipping cost.
I asked him to stock more varieties of african cichlids but he told me that there are not a lot of people that knows about them and will be hard to sell, believe it or not there are a lot of people who knows about african cichlids around here..
Its sad to know that this place is closing... i hope Michael can find a way to bounce back to keep the store open.
